
BMW 1 Series118i [1.5] Sport 5dr [Nav]
£9,910
£9,910
£14,884
£58,990
£25,000
£23,882
£1,688 off£29,611
£1,652 off£36,328
£2,691 off£16,530
£815 off£31,459
£29,654
£650 off£47,920
£44,962
£1,539 off£37,723
£26,091
£799 off£27,439
£83,950
£93,950
£46,950
91-108 of 252 vehicles